Grand Tasting

If you're new to wine, or an old hand at swirling and spitting, Taste Washington Seattle is the ideal event to learn what wines you'll love to drink.

  • More than 200 wineries will be on hand, pouring up to three of their wines.
  • Try new releases of old favorites, or new varietals from some of Washington's many brilliant new wineries.
  • From small to large wineries, whites, reds, rosés and dessert wines, Taste Washington has it all.


The Grand Tasting isn't just about sipping marvelous wines — approximately 75 Seattle-area restaurants will be on hand, to prepare their favorite bites. Wondering what restaurant to try next? Come to Taste Washington and try them all! Hip, new restaurants and historic establishments alike will tempt you with delicious fare.


Taste Washington Seattle is even more than fantastic wines and fabulous food.

  • Take a seat for a short seminar by a top enological expert
  • Watch sommeliers do a blind taste-off
  • Have a book signed by a prominent wine author
  • Peruse sponsor tables and visit the Washington Wine Commission booth to learn more about Washington wine.
  • Local celebrity chefs will be demonstrating cooking techniques on the latest Viking appliances
  • Try your hand at the KIRO Ring Toss and the Sterling Wheel of Wine — and win a bottle to take home!
  • At the end of the day, relax with scrumptious sweets at the coffee bar, and listen to live jazz.





The Grand Tasting on April 5th will begin with a two-hour VIP wine event from 2-4pm, followed by four hours of general tasting from 4-8pm.
